Preventive Plumbing Maintenance Tips for Homeowners
 


Your home’s plumbing system, from pipes and valves to water supply, is crucial in maintaining a comfortable and functional household. However, many homeowners face plumbing problems that can lead to significant water wastage, increased water bills, and severe water damage.

Recognizing and Addressing Leaks in Home Plumbing


Leaks in your home plumbing system can be a silent culprit, leading to gallons of wasted water, higher bills, and potential damage to your home’s infrastructure. Timely detection and repair of plumbing leaks are essential to maintain the integrity of your plumbing pipes and avoid unnecessary water usage.

  • Monitor Water Usage: Keep an eye on your water meter to track any unexpected increase in water usage, which can indicate hidden leaks.


  •  
  • Check for Corrosion: Regularly inspect pipes in your home for signs of corrosion, as corroded pipes are more prone to leaking.


  •  
  • Toilet Paper Test: Place a few pieces of toilet paper at the back of the bowl after flushing for a quick check of toilet leaks. If the paper sticks, it may indicate a slow leak.


  •  
  • Gallons Count: Be aware of the gallons of water your household typically uses. A significant deviation might suggest leaks.


  •  
  • Main Water Shut-Off Valve: Familiarize yourself with the location of the main water shut-off valve in your home. Quickly shutting off the water can prevent extensive damage in case of a significant leak.


  •  
  • Regular Pipe Inspections: Regularly inspect exposed pipes for any signs of damage or leaks, which can prevent costly plumbing repairs.


  •  
  • Professional Inspections for Home Improvement: If you plan any home improvement projects, include a professional plumbing inspection to identify and address hidden issues.

  •  

Maintaining Your Water Heater


  • Flush Your Water Heater: Regular flushing of your water heater can remove sediment build-up, enhancing efficiency and prolonging its life.


  •  
  • Signs of Trouble: Watch out for rusty water or a lack of hot water, which might indicate it’s time for a check-up or replacement.


  •  
  • Professional Inspection: Annual professional inspections can prevent unforeseen breakdowns and maintain optimal performance.


  •  

Keeping Drains Clear


  • Preventing Clogs: Use filters in sinks and showers to prevent hair and debris from clogging drains.


  •  
  • Natural Cleaning Solutions: A baking soda and vinegar mixture can effectively maintain clear drains without damaging pipes.


  •  
  • Professional Drain Cleaning: Professional drain cleaning services can provide a thorough solution for stubborn clogs.
